Subheading: Danny Jansen's Catching Style

Introduction: Danny Jansen's catching prowess extends beyond traditional metrics. His unique style, a blend of subtle framing, strategic game management, and strong defensive fundamentals, significantly contributes to his team's success.

Key Aspects: Jansen's style centers around:

  • Subtle Framing: He avoids overly exaggerated movements, relying instead on minor adjustments to create the illusion of a pitch being in the strike zone.
  • Strategic Pitch Calling: His collaboration with pitchers is evident in his intelligent sequencing of pitches to exploit hitters' weaknesses.
  • Defensive Prowess: He demonstrates consistently strong blocking and accurate throwing, crucial components of a successful catcher.

Discussion: While quantifying Jansen's subtle framing is challenging, advanced analytics suggest a positive impact on called strikes. His ability to read hitters and work with pitchers results in improved efficiency and fewer walks. His strong arm further enhances the team’s defense.


Subheading: The Connection Between Framing and Pitch Efficiency

Introduction: Jansen's framing technique directly impacts pitching efficiency. By subtly influencing umpire calls, he increases the strike zone, leading to fewer pitches required per inning.

Facets:

  • Role of Framing: Jansen's framing essentially expands the effective strike zone, giving pitchers a greater advantage.

  • Risks: Overly aggressive framing can be penalized by umpires; Jansen's subtlety mitigates this risk.
  • Mitigation: Consistent practice and refinement of his technique allows Jansen to maintain subtlety while maximizing impact.
  • Impact: Increased pitcher efficiency, reduced pitch count, and enhanced team success.

Summary: Jansen’s subtle framing is a key component of his unique catching style, directly contributing to increased pitch efficiency and reduced workloads for his pitching staff.
